The player offers 2 types of playback range.
 All Range: Plays back the songs in the "Music Library. " When you want
to play back albums in the "Music Library" in the song list order, select
this.

Hints
 You can select the playback range of songs from the "Now Playing" screen. Press the
OPTION/PWR OFF button, and then select "Playback Range" from the option menu.
 The playback range differs, depending on the screen from which you start playback. For
details, see "The list of play modes" (  page 33).
